Biden and Trump accept offer from CNN for June 27 debate

"As you said: anywhere, any time, any place," Biden says to Trump

Published: May 15, 2024 10:58am

Updated: May 15, 2024 11:18am

President Biden said on Wednesday that he accepted an offer from CNN for a presidential debate on June 27.

"Over to you, Donald," Biden wrote on X. "As you said: anywhere, any time, any place."

Trump has reportedly agreed to the CNN debate in Atlanta. 

"I'll be there," Trump said.

Earlier on Wednesday, Biden announced on social media he would participate in two debates outside of the traditional debates hosted by the non-partisan Commission on Presidential Debates.

Trump and his campaign had objected to the dates of the commission's scheduled debates, arguing that they were scheduled too late in the election cycle when early voting would be underway in some states.
